On 4th and short, the odds are in your favor. I don't remember the exact field position, but a field goal there doesn't even necessarily win you the game. Punting when you're in field goal range doesn't gain you a ton of field position.

They were at the 32. Sure, the odds are in your favor on 4th and short (about 60%, if I remember a study I read correctly), but the odds are not in your favor of winning that game if you don't convert and your opponent needs only 30-40 yards to get into range for a game winning FG. Considering the Bengals offense wasn't exactly picking up yards at will all game, the crowd was really loud, and the defense was in a position to make a play to possible win the game, it seemed even less likely than that 60%. I guess it depends on how good your punter is and how much you can trust him to not boot one into the endzone, but I really didn't like the decision to go for it... especially with that particular playcall.
